About Mami Shibusawa
Mami Shibusawa is a scholar working on Emergency Medical Services, Complementary and Manual Therapy and Emergency Medicine, having authored 18 papers that have together received 541 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Chromosomal and Genetic Variations (7 papers), Dental Trauma and Treatments (5 papers) and Restraint-Related Deaths (3 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Emergency Medical Services (169 citations), Genetics (240 citations) and Complementary and Manual Therapy (18 citations). Mami Shibusawa has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, United Kingdom and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Chizuko Nishida‐Umehara, Yoichi Matsuda, Kazunori Nakajima, Tomotaka Takeda, Keiichi Ishigami, Julio Masabanda, Masaoki Tsudzuki, Atsushi Shimada, Darren K. Griffin and Masahide Nishibori. Their work appears in journals such as Neuroscience Letters, Advances in experimental medicine and biology and Mechanisms of Development.
